1. Embrace Thrifting and Secondhand Shopping

One of the most effective budget-friendly fashion tips for Gen Z teens is shopping secondhand. Thrift stores, consignment shops, and online platforms like Depop, Poshmark, and ThredUp offer unique pieces at a fraction of retail price. You’ll find vintage gems, designer labels, and one-of-a-kind styles that stand out from the crowd. Plus, you’re supporting sustainability—a key value for Gen Z.

  • Look for quality fabrics and timeless silhouettes that transcend trends.
  • Check tags for care instructions to extend the life of your finds.
  • Use hashtags like #GenZfashion or #SecondhandStyle to discover hidden gems.

2. Invest in Versatile Basics

Building a capsule wardrobe starts with versatile basics. A well-fitted white tee, dark wash jeans, a neutral jacket, and simple sneakers form the foundation of countless outfits. When you focus on high-quality basics, you reduce the need for constant purchases. This approach aligns perfectly with budget-friendly fashion tips for Gen Z teens who want longevity over quantity.

3. DIY and Customization: Make It Your Own

Gen Z loves personal expression, and DIY fashion is a powerful way to achieve it. Turn an old t-shirt into a crop top, add patches to denim jackets, or use fabric paint to design your own graphic tees. These creative upgrades not only save money but also give you a unique look no one else has. This hands-on approach is a standout budget-friendly fashion tip for Gen Z teens who value authenticity and craftsmanship.

  • Use simple tools like scissors, needles, and thread.
  • Repurpose old clothes instead of discarding them.
  • Explore tutorials on TikTok and Instagram for inspiration.

5. Learn to Care for Your Clothes

One of the most overlooked budget-friendly fashion tips for Gen Z teens is proper garment care. Washing clothes in cold water, air-drying, and storing them correctly can extend their lifespan by years. A single well-maintained jacket or pair of jeans can last longer than multiple cheap replacements.

  • Read care labels and follow washing instructions.
  • Use garment bags to protect delicate items.
  • Repair small tears or loose buttons before replacing the whole piece.
